linux系统开服务命令
-
在Linux系统中,开启服务的命令主要是使用systemctl命令。systemctl是一个管理系统服务的工具,用于启动、停止、重启、查看服务状态等操作。下面介绍几个常用的开启服务的命令:
1. 开启一个服务:
使用命令systemctl start [服务名]可以开启相应的服务,例如开启Nginx服务的命令是:
“`
systemctl start nginx
“`2. 设置开机自启动:
使用命令systemctl enable [服务名]可以设置开机自启动,这样系统重启后服务会自动启动。例如设置Nginx服务开机自启动的命令是:
“`
systemctl enable nginx
“`3. 重启一个服务:
使用命令systemctl restart [服务名]可以重启相应的服务,例如重启Nginx服务的命令是:
“`
systemctl restart nginx
“`4. 停止一个服务:
使用命令systemctl stop [服务名]可以停止相应的服务,例如停止Nginx服务的命令是:
“`
systemctl stop nginx
“`5. 查看服务状态:
使用命令systemctl status [服务名]可以查看服务的运行状态,例如查看Nginx服务状态的命令是:
“`
systemctl status nginx
“`除了systemctl命令,还可以使用service命令来开启服务。但是service命令逐渐被systemctl取代,推荐使用systemctl来管理服务。
以上是一些常用的Linux系统开启服务的命令,通过这些命令可以方便地管理和操作各种服务。希望对您有帮助!
2年前 -
在Linux系统中,可以使用以下命令来开启服务:
1. systemctl start service_name:启动服务,service_name是要启动的服务的名称。
2. service service_name start:启动服务,service_name是要启动的服务的名称。
3. /etc/init.d/service_name start:启动服务,service_name是要启动的服务的名称。
4. service service_name restart:重新启动服务,service_name是要重新启动的服务的名称。
5. systemctl restart service_name:重新启动服务,service_name是要重新启动的服务的名称。需要注意的是,开启服务一般需要root用户或具有sudo权限的用户。另外,开启服务后可以使用systemctl status service_name或service service_name status命令来检查服务的运行状态。
2年前 -
在Linux系统中,要开启一个服务,通常需要使用以下几个命令进行操作:
1. systemctl命令:systemctl是systemd服务管理器的命令行工具,用于管理系统服务。
– 使用systemctl start [service]命令来启动一个服务,例如:systemctl start apache2 用于启动Apache服务。
– 使用systemctl stop [service]命令来停止一个服务,例如:systemctl stop apache2 用于停止Apache服务。
– 使用systemctl restart [service]命令来重启一个服务,例如:systemctl restart apache2 用于重启Apache服务。
– 使用systemctl status [service]命令来查看一个服务的状态,例如:systemctl status apache2 用于查看Apache服务的状态。
– 使用systemctl enable [service]命令来设置一个服务开机自启动,例如:systemctl enable apache2 用于设置Apache服务开机自启动。
– 使用systemctl disable [service]命令来取消一个服务开机自启动,例如:systemctl disable apache2 用于取消Apache服务开机自启动。2. service命令:service是系统服务管理的工具,可以启动、停止、重启服务以及查看服务状态。
– 使用service [service] start命令来启动一个服务,例如:service apache2 start 用于启动Apache服务。
– 使用service [service] stop命令来停止一个服务,例如:service apache2 stop 用于停止Apache服务。
– 使用service [service] restart命令来重启一个服务,例如:service apache2 restart 用于重启Apache服务。
– 使用service [service] status命令来查看一个服务的状态,例如:service apache2 status 用于查看Apache服务的状态。3. /etc/init.d/目录下的脚本:在早期的Linux系统中,服务通常是由init脚本管理的,这些脚本位于/etc/init.d/目录下。
– 使用/etc/init.d/[service] start命令来启动一个服务,例如:/etc/init.d/apache2 start 用于启动Apache服务。
– 使用/etc/init.d/[service] stop命令来停止一个服务,例如:/etc/init.d/apache2 stop 用于停止Apache服务。
– 使用/etc/init.d/[service] restart命令来重启一个服务,例如:/etc/init.d/apache2 restart 用于重启Apache服务。
– 使用/etc/init.d/[service] status命令来查看一个服务的状态,例如:/etc/init.d/apache2 status 用于查看Apache服务的状态。需要注意的是,以上命令中的[service]指的是具体的服务名,不同的Linux发行版和服务可能有不同的名称。在使用这些命令之前,务必确保你具备足够的权限来管理服务,通常需要以root用户或者具有sudo权限的用户进行操作。
2年前